Outline of Final Research Achievements

Using a long-established mouse model of liver failure, we evaluated the efficacy of a farnesyltransferase inhibitor (FTI). The rapid elevation of liver deviation enzymes observed in an acute liver failure mouse model were significantly inhibited by FTI. The same inhibitory effect of FTI on liver damage was observed in actual liver sections, and in a model of liver failure, hepatocytes were impaired. The FTI significantly iInhibited expression of apoptosis and cleaved caspase 3 in liver tissue.
